Voltage Drop and Maximum Run Length: The Critical Difference

Voltage drop is the single most important factor distinguishing 12V and 24V LED strip performance. As electricity travels through copper wiring and the LED strip's internal circuits, resistance causes voltage to decrease gradually. When voltage drops below the LED's operating threshold, lights become dimmer and may shift color temperature—particularly problematic for white light applications where consistency is critical.

Maximum Run Length Comparison: 12V vs 24V LED Strips

VoltageMaximum Run (Single Power Supply)Voltage Drop at Max LengthRecommended Application
12V5-10 meters (16-33 feet)3% (0.36V)Short residential runs, automotive, display cases
24V10-20 meters (33-66 feet)3% (0.72V)Commercial ceilings, architectural lighting, long corridors
48V30-50 meters (98-164 feet)3% (1.44V)Large commercial projects, outdoor installations
Data sourced from industry technical specifications. Actual maximum length varies by LED density, wire gauge, and power supply quality [1][3][5].

The physics behind this difference is straightforward: Power (Watts) = Voltage (Volts) × Current (Amps). For the same power output, a 24V system draws half the current of a 12V system. Since voltage drop is proportional to current, 24V systems experience approximately half the voltage drop over the same distance, enabling significantly longer runs without power injection.

24V LED tape is preferable over a 12V system as it allows for longer runs with less voltage drop. The industry standard for maximum voltage drop is 3%, beyond which you may notice dimming or color shifting at the end of the strip [1].

Wiring Requirements and Installation Costs

Wire gauge selection directly impacts installation costs and system safety. Thicker wires (lower AWG number) have less resistance but are more expensive and harder to work with. The current-carrying requirement differs significantly between 12V and 24V systems.

Wire Gauge Requirements by Voltage and Distance

Distance12V System Wire Gauge24V System Wire GaugeCost Difference (Approx.)
5 meters18 AWG20-22 AWG24V: 30% lower
10 meters16 AWG18 AWG24V: 35% lower
20 meters14 AWG16 AWG24V: 40% lower
30+ meters12 AWG + Power Injection14 AWG24V: 50%+ lower
Wire gauge requirements based on 3% maximum voltage drop standard. Actual requirements vary by total wattage and acceptable voltage drop tolerance [2][6].

Power Supply Compatibility and Efficiency

Power supply selection affects both upfront costs and long-term reliability. LED drivers must match the strip voltage exactly—12V strips require 12V power supplies, 24V strips require 24V power supplies. Mismatched voltages will either damage the LEDs or cause them to fail to illuminate.

Power Supply Efficiency: Modern switching power supplies typically operate at 85-92% efficiency regardless of voltage. However, 24V power supplies often have slightly better efficiency at higher wattages because they operate at lower current levels, reducing internal heat generation. For large commercial projects requiring 500W+ power supplies, 24V systems may offer 2-3% better overall efficiency.

Power Supply Availability: Both 12V and 24V LED drivers are widely available on Alibaba.com from verified suppliers. However, for very high-power applications (1000W+), 24V power supplies are more common and often more cost-effective due to lower current requirements and reduced component stress.

Cutting Increment Difference: 12V LED strips typically have shorter cutting increments (every 25-50mm) because they use 3 LEDs per circuit. 24V strips use 6 LEDs per circuit, resulting in longer cutting increments (every 50-100mm). For projects requiring precise length customization, 12V may offer more flexibility [2][4].

Automotive and Marine Applications: 12V remains the standard for automotive, RV, and marine applications because these vehicles use 12V battery systems. Using 12V LED strips eliminates the need for additional voltage conversion, reducing system complexity and potential failure points. For these specialized applications, 12V is the clear choice regardless of run length considerations.

Safety Considerations for Indoor Installation

Both 12V and 24V LED strips operate at Safety Extra-Low Voltage (SELV) levels, making them safe for indoor residential and commercial installations without requiring licensed electricians in most jurisdictions. However, there are important safety distinctions to consider.

Heat Generation: Lower current means less heat generation in wiring and connections. 24V systems produce approximately half the heat of equivalent 12V systems, reducing fire risk in enclosed spaces and improving long-term reliability of connections and terminals.

Connection Quality: Poor connections (loose terminals, undersized connectors, corroded contacts) create resistance, which generates heat. Since 12V systems carry higher current, poor connections pose greater safety risks. Professional installers consistently recommend 24V for ceiling installations and enclosed channels where heat dissipation is limited [8].

Cost Analysis for Large Projects

Total project cost extends far beyond the LED strip price per meter. A comprehensive cost analysis must include wiring, power supplies, installation labor, and long-term maintenance. For commercial projects, 24V systems often deliver lower total cost of ownership despite potentially higher strip costs.

Total Cost Comparison: 100-Meter Commercial Installation

Cost Component12V System24V SystemDifference
LED Strips (100m)$800-1,200$850-1,30024V: +5-8%
Power Supplies$400-600 (3-4 units)$350-500 (2-3 units)24V: -15%
Wiring (100m runs)$600-900 (14 AWG)$350-500 (16-18 AWG)24V: -40%
Installation Labor$800-1,200$600-90024V: -25%
Total Project Cost$2,600-3,900$2,150-3,20024V: -15-20%
Estimated costs based on typical commercial installation scenarios. Actual costs vary by region, labor rates, and specific product selections [2][4][7].

Common Pain Points Identified from User Feedback:

  1. Voltage Drop Complaints: Users who selected 12V for runs over 5 meters frequently report dimming at the far end of the strip, requiring costly retrofits with power injection or complete system replacement to 24V.

  2. Wire Gauge Confusion: Many DIY buyers underestimate wire gauge requirements, leading to safety concerns and performance issues. Suppliers who provide clear wire gauge charts reduce post-sale support queries.

  3. Power Supply Sizing: Undersized power supplies cause flickering and premature failure. Buyers appreciate suppliers who recommend power supplies with 20% headroom above calculated load.

  4. Cutting Increment Limitations: Some users express frustration when 24V strips cannot be cut to their exact required length due to longer cutting increments. This is a legitimate trade-off that should be communicated upfront.

Configuration Selection Guide: Which Voltage Should You Choose?

There is no universally "best" voltage—only the most appropriate choice for your specific application. This decision matrix helps buyers and suppliers match voltage selection to project requirements.

Voltage Selection Decision Matrix

Application TypeRecommended VoltageKey ReasonAlternative Option
Residential under-cabinet (<5m)12V or 24VBoth work well; 12V more common24V if planning future expansion
Residential ceiling cove (5-10m)24VBetter voltage drop performance12V with power injection
Commercial office lighting (10-30m)24VLonger runs, thinner wiring48V for very long runs
Retail display cases (<3m)12VShort runs, wide product availability24V if multiple cases daisy-chained
Automotive/RV/Marine12VDirect battery compatibility24V only for 24V vehicle systems
Architectural facade (>30m)24V or 48VMinimal voltage drop, fewer power supplies12V not recommended
Hotel corridor lighting24VIndustry standard, easier maintenance12V requires excessive power injection
Recommendations based on industry best practices and professional installer feedback. Specific projects may require custom engineering [1][2][4][8].
